Join the Atlantic City Free Public Library’s Film Society on Saturday, June 28 at 1:00 p.m. for a FREE film screening and discussion of the 1964 World War II action/classic The Train. It runs for 2 hours and 13 minutes.

About the ACFPL Film Society:

If you have a passion for discussing and learning about films, we invite you to join the Atlantic City Free Public Library Film Society. Membership is free and open to Library cardholders in good standing, who are 18 years of age and older. Monthly screenings and discussions will be held on Saturday afternoons, and monthly classes on filmmaking and film history will be held on the previous Thursday evening.

Meetings are conducted by Theresa Hawkins, Film Society Curator
